Supernatural Season 12 Episode 18 “The Memory Remains” Promo

Here is the promo for the 18th installment of Supernatural season 12 titled “The Memory Remains”. In this episode of Supernatural, Sam and Dean investigate a town with a dark secret.

Sam (Jared Padalecki) and Dean (Jensen Ackles) investigate a missing person’s case in a small town. The lead witness tells the Winchesters the attacker was a man with the head of a goat. Sam and Dean aren’t sure what to believe but when the witness goes missing they realize the town is hiding a dark secret.